    Mardi Gras Smoothie

    Mardi Gras Smoothie

    For this fun Mardi Gras-inspired smoothie, I layered some of my favorite flavors - coconut, vanilla, blackberry, and banana.

    Prep Time 5 minutes
    Total Time 5 minutes

    Ingredients

    • 1 cup coconut milk (Or milk of your choice)
    • 1 scoop vanilla protein powder
    • 1 frozen banana
    • 6 blackberries
    • 1 cup spinach
    • Ice cubes

    Instructions

      1. In a blender mix the milk, protein powder, and banana together. Blend until smooth. Divide into three servings.
      2. Add the blackberries to one and blend until smooth. Add some ice cubes to thicken the mixture. Pour into a large glass.
      3. Rinse the blender and mix another third with the spinach and ice cubes. Process until smooth and all the spinach is broken up. Pour this over a spoon and on to the top of the purple layer. You don’t want to two to mix.
      4. Rinse the blender and add a few ice cubes and a touch of yellow food coloring if you want it more yellow. Blend and pour over a spoon over the green layer.
      5. Enjoy your fun layered protein shake for breakfast or a lunch substitute. It does a great job of keeping me full.
